1Monemvasia — Medieval magic

For travelers seeking atmosphere and solitude, Monemvasia delivers. This medieval fortress town, carved into a giant rock on the Peloponnesian coast, feels frozen in time. Its cobbled alleys, Byzantine churches, and stone houses exude mystery, especially when mist rolls in from the sea.

During winter, Monemvasia is quiet — perfect for romantic walks, boutique stays, and slow meals with a view of the Aegean. It’s one of Greece’s most atmospheric places to visit when the crowds have vanished.
